Trouble with Firefox installation

I can't seem to be able to get Firefox to install.
I download version 2.0.0.3dmg or indeed any version, and when I open the folder and click on the Friefox icon, it opens up the program and gives me a Firefox menu bar - it even seem to import the bookmarks from my previous Firefox version, but it refuses to go to the page I select.
I've run Diskwarrior and Disc Utility. Maybe there is a way of deleting the Friefox Prefs that I should be doing.
Any ideas?
Best
Harry

Hi Harry,
I think you may have bollixed something in your initial install.
Now that you know how to do it, try again:
Delete Firefox from Applications. Then navigate to ~(Home)/Library/Application support and delete the Firefox folder there. Then navigate to ~(Home)/Library/Preferences and delete org.mozilla.firefox.plist
Now download Firefox fresh and try again.

  • I am having trouble with firefox and adobe reader. Also when I have tried to update firefox, it will never finish. Very frustrated

    I just can't do anything that needs adobe reader

    Certain Firefox problems can be solved by performing a ''Clean reinstall''. This means you remove Firefox program files and then reinstall Firefox. Please follow these steps:
    '''Note:''' You might want to print these steps or view them in another browser.
    #Download the latest Desktop version of Firefox from http://www.mozilla.org and save the setup file to your computer.
    #After the download finishes, close all Firefox windows (click Exit from the Firefox or File menu).
    #Delete the Firefox installation folder, which is located in one of these locations, by default:
    #*'''Windows:'''
    #**C:\Program Files\Mozilla Firefox
    #**C:\Program Files (x86)\Mozilla Firefox
    #*'''Mac:''' Delete Firefox from the Applications folder.
    #*'''Linux:''' If you installed Firefox with the distro-based package manager, you should use the same way to uninstall it - see [[Installing Firefox on Linux]]. If you downloaded and installed the binary package from the [http://www.mozilla.org/firefox#desktop Firefox download page], simply remove the folder ''firefox'' in your home directory.
    #Now, go ahead and reinstall Firefox:
    ##Double-click the downloaded installation file and go through the steps of the installation wizard.
    ##Once the wizard is finished, choose to directly open Firefox after clicking the Finish button.

  • Where can I find Firefox 3.6 to download since I am having trouble with Firefox 4.

    I would like to install Firefox 3.6, but I am having trouble finding a place where I can download it. I previously upgraded to Firefox 4, but am having trouble with it and would like to go back to 3.6. Where can I find a site that will let me download 3.6?

    What problems are you having with Firefox 4?
    To downgrade to Firefox 3.6 first uninstall Firefox 4, but do not select the option to "Remove my Firefox personal data". If you select that option it will delete your bookmarks, passwords and other user data.
    You can then install the latest version of Firefox 3.6 available from http://www.mozilla.com/en-US/firefox/all-older.html - it will automatically use your current bookmarks, passwords etc.
    To avoid possible problems with downgrading, I recommend going to your profile folder and deleting the following files if they exist - extensions.cache, extensions.rdf, extensions.ini, extensions.sqlite and localstore.rdf. Deleting these files will force Firefox to rebuild the list of installed extensions, checking their compatibility, and reset toolbar customizations.
    For details of how to find your profile folder see https://support.mozilla.com/kb/Profiles

  • Having trouble with firefox since the last upgrade

    Since the last upgrade to firefox on the 17th jan it will open up an initial tab but wont open any subsequent tabs. if I click on a link or one of my favourites it just seems to sit there going round and round and not connecting. I have never had any sort of problem with firefox before and don't want to uninstall and reinstall in case I lose all of my favourites. Can any one help?

    '''Try Firefox Safe Mode''' to see if the problem goes away. [[Troubleshoot Firefox issues using Safe Mode|Firefox Safe Mode]] is a troubleshooting mode that temporarily turns off hardware acceleration, resets some settings, and disables add-ons (extensions and themes).
    '''If Firefox is open,''' you can restart in Firefox Safe Mode from the Help menu:
    * Click the menu button [[Image:New Fx Menu]], click Help [[Image:Help-29]] and select ''Restart with Add-ons Disabled''.
    '''If Firefox is not running,''' you can start Firefox in Safe Mode as follows:
    * On Windows: Hold the '''Shift''' key when you open the Firefox desktop or Start menu shortcut.
    * On Mac: Hold the '''option''' key while starting Firefox.
    * On Linux: Quit Firefox, go to your Terminal and run ''firefox -safe-mode'' <br>(you may need to specify the Firefox installation path e.g. /usr/lib/firefox)
    When the Firefox Safe Mode window appears, select "Start in Safe Mode".
    ;[[Image:SafeMode-Fx35]]
    '''''If the issue is not present in Firefox Safe Mode''''', your problem is probably caused by an extension, theme, or hardware acceleration. Please follow the steps in the [[Troubleshoot extensions, themes and hardware acceleration issues to solve common Firefox problems]] article to find the cause.
    ''To exit Firefox Safe Mode, just close Firefox and wait a few seconds before opening Firefox for normal use again.''
